Reduced Carbon Footprint:

It’s no secret that many of the UK’s carbon emissions come from our homes. Traditionally, boilers are gas-powered, and although they’ve become more efficient over the years, they still contribute significantly to greenhouse gas emissions.

However, the energy-efficient Boiler burns less fuel for the same heat output. These boilers significantly reduce carbon dioxide and other harmful gases by ensuring optimal performance with minimal wastage. The result is closer to the UK’s commitment to net zero emissions by 2050.

Improved Air Quality:

The energy-efficient Free Boiler Grant also benefits localised environments. Traditional boilers, especially older models, can release pollutants like nitrogen oxides and particulates into the atmosphere. These pollutants contribute to smog, acid rain, and other environmental issues. Moreover, they harm human health, exacerbating respiratory problems and other illnesses.

In contrast, energy-efficient boilers are designed to minimise these emissions. By utilising advanced combustion technologies, they ensure that the fuel is burned cleanly, leading to a notable reduction in air pollutants. This is especially important in urban areas, where air quality is a significant concern.

Cost Savings:

Upgrading to a high-efficiency gas boiler can result in significant savings on energy costs. Although the initial investment is higher than that of a standard boiler, the long-term benefits of running more efficiently and using less fuel will provide ample payoff in reduced expenses.

HOW MUCH CAN YOU SAVE BY UPGRADING TO A HIGH-EFFICIENCY BOILER?

The amount you can save by upgrading to a high-efficiency boiler will depend on the factors, including the size of your home, the type of boiler you currently have, and the boiler you upgrade to. However, you could expect to save hundreds of pounds per year on your energy bills after upgrading.

The Role Of Eco-Friendly Free Boiler Grant:

Eco-friendly boilers, such as heat pumps and biomass boilers, are instrumental in the UK’s energy strategy. By utilising renewable energy sources, these boilers help to decrease the reliance on fossil fuels, aligning with the UK’s goal to reduce carbon emissions and combat climate change significantly.
